What is MailChimp?
It’s one of the top email marketing services, founded in the USA by Rocket Science Group in 2001. From the beginning, it had a focus only on mail distribution. But in 2019, the company decided to make a shift to providing full-fledged marketing services, aimed primarily at smaller organizations. The list of the auxiliary features includes CRM, website-building tool, payment acceptance, CMS, end-to-end analytics reports, and more. All the functions are available on the web and in mobile apps.
In 2021, the platform became a part of the American software provider Intuit.
What is MailChimp in terms of integration? You can easily integrate the platform’s features with a wide range of various CRMs and other apps that businesses have been already using.
What is MailChimp Used for?
Primarily, MailChimp is irreplaceable for creating and automating email marketing campaigns for the customer base of your company. With this functionality, businesses can sell and advertise their products or services, win back old customers, as well as attract fresh audiences. Among other things, the service also allows the MailChimp account owners to segment the audience and send specialized email newsletters to different targeted groups.
If the customer base of your business is no more than 2,000 people and you send no more that 15,000 emails monthly, then you can use email marketing functionality for free.
Besides, to ensure the success of your company’s marketing campaigns, you need to pass the MailChimp email verification. After that, you won’t have to worry that your email newsletters will end up in spam or be blocked by other mail providers. The thing is that sending it through MailChimp is completely legal. Verifying your email proves that you’re a trustworthy sender, as well as ensures that you send emails to active email addresses in the database of your clients.
CRM
Continuing to answer “What is MailChimp used for?”, let’s shed some light on its in-built CRM functionality. As soon as you get a new lead, import their data into MailChimp’s CRM system. This will help you build a database of information about your clients that you can return to at any time. Directly from the app, you can reach your clients through several channels: call, send text messages and email them. You can also write notes and add tags to a contact’s profile. With these features, it will be easier to find them later and retrieve forgotten data.
Analytics
What is MailChimp when it comes to analytics? Gladly, the service offers detailed analytics and reports that allow you to measure the efficiency of your marketing campaigns. Moreover, the platform provides handy tips on how to improve the entire strategy.
Social Network Ads
Additionally, with MailChimp, you can publish targeted advertisements to a specific group of people on Instagram and Facebook.
Useful for E-com?
If you keep answering the question “What is MailChimp?” in the context of its benefits, we need to say that the service also helps boost sales for e-com companies. For example, it automatically reaches your clients with a reminder email if they left the shopping cart. Besides, the platform provides reports on revenues from each client. So your company can analyze efficiency and receive recommendations on further actions.
Is a Phone Number for MailChimp a Necessary Measure?
Since you’ve probably been using MailChimp for your work, the wisest way is to set up 2FA to protect your account. This will enhance security of your account and eliminate unauthorized access attempts.
When setting up 2FA on MailChimp, first, you’ll need to enter your credentials and then a one-time passcode that is sent via SMS or generated by an authenticator app. For the first option, you’ll need to get a phone number for MailChimp.
But keep in mind that after you turn on 2FA on your account, you’ll not be able to remove or disable it. However, you can update a phone number that you previously linked to your account. Or just choose a different method of authentication.
